понятно только уходить на арм
понятно только уходить на арм
Не самая плохая идея.
Теперь это находится в файле filters.c - программа разрослась
Код:#if defined (IF3_MODEL) && (IF3_MODEL == IF3_TYPE_8868) // Îïîðà 36.131.00 LSB-8865850 USB-8868700 #define IF3DF (0) //#define IF3DF (8862000L - 8865850L) //#define IF3DF (8191000L - 8865850L) //#define IF3DF (8975000L - 8865850L) //#define IF3DF (8822000L - 8865850L) // Version for RU3VG #define IF3_CUSTOM_CW_CENTER (8866500L + IF3DF) #define IF3_CUSTOM_SSB_LOWER (8865850L + IF3DF) #define IF3_CUSTOM_SSB_UPPER (8868700L + IF3DF) #define IF3_CUSTOM_WIDE_CENTER ((IF3_CUSTOM_SSB_UPPER + IF3_CUSTOM_SSB_LOWER) / 2) #undef IF3_MODEL #define IF3_MODEL IF3_TYPE_CUSTOM #endif /* defined (IF3_MODEL) && (IF3_MODEL == IF3_TYPE_8868) */
Спасибо за быстрый ответ.
Я сделал запись в файле "filters.c"
и написал дополнительную линию в файле "atmega644_ctstyle_v 1.h"
#define IF3_MODEL IF3_TYPE_4433
другие закомментировал.
Прошил процесор но в меню, все три значения BFO показывает
6000 +/- 15 кГц.
Почему так ?
Потому что в программе нигде нет условия IF3_TYPE_4433.
В Вашем случае надо использовать IF3_TYPE_8868 - и поправить под себя в указанном куске свою частоту ПЧ
Код:#define IF3DF (4433000L - 8865850L)
Генадий,выходы AD SEL0 и AD SEL1 это переключение полосы пропускания ,четыре варианта?Или я ошибаюсь?
О каком "AD" речь - непонятно.
Выходы 74HC595 BANDSEL0..BANDSEL3 это переключение диапазонных фильтров.
Уточните пожалуйста.
Извиняюсь, AFSEL0 AFSEL1 соответственно выводы 6,7 DD5 74HC595 схема с первой страницы форума.
Выбор детектора (AM/FM/SSB). В синтезаторах без DDS во втором гетеродине н используется.
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)